Case Summary: S.C. 5037/2025 Outcome: Case directed for investigation and inquiry. The accused are charged with dowry harassment, cruelty, abetment to suicide, and dowry prohibition violations under IPC Sections 85, 108, Dowry Prohibition Act Sections 3 and 4. Key Facts: Kanakapura Town Police Station filed charges against four accused following the death of Jasmine Taj (bride) on 31.12.2024. The deceased allegedly faced harassment for insufficient dowry following her marriage on 09.07.2017 and was subjected to physical and mental cruelty. She died by hanging on 31.12.2024 after being pressured to extort additional funds from her parents. This case analysis is maintained by casestatus.in based on publicly available court records.
